Output 30ae750caf8093673f99b22790ca7c8640fa0bdbf420d014b82e8e3a309bd0a0:0

value
16511531141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d3a2f9770e2dfafe7db42a5f591791f1da19c7b OP_EQUAL
address
3G2MiVJ5sHrjCNc4E8BH1cGJuDWkLuW3M5
transaction
30ae750caf8093673f99b22790ca7c8640fa0bdbf420d014b82e8e3a309bd0a0
spent
true